
WOMAN ATTACKED BY MAN WITH KNIFE AT NEWARK AIRPORT
A North Carolina woman, Melissa Mauldin, was randomly attacked at Newark Liberty International Airport when a man, Xiong Jin, approached her from behind and stabbed her in the face. The attack, which occurred in Terminal A, left Mauldin with a serious facial wound requiring 14 stitches and caused fractures to her cheekbone and nose. Jin was arrested by Port Authority police and charged with aggravated assault and unlawful possession of a weapon. Mauldin, who was visiting the area for a friend's wedding, expressed her shock and loss of security following the unprovoked attack. Jin, who has a history of assault and was recently released from prison, had no apparent reason for being at the airport other than to cause harm. Mauldin hopes he remains incarcerated to prevent further incidents.
